For the incoming release manager: the Trellis matching service occasionally exhibits garbage-collection pauses of up to four seconds during peak pairing windows. These pauses are a known tradeoff of the generational collector in the Farrow runtime and are documented in the tuning guide. Before any release, verify the GC flags in the sealed config bundle match the approved baseline; Imogen maintains the comparison script. Unsealing the bundle requires the team vault, which opens with the recovery passphrase provided below.

unlock words, fawig-bagef: olidor-holir-istox-holath-tamys-quenion-giliel

Subject: DR drill — Ledgerlens audit-log viewer

Drill is Thursday. We fail over Ledgerlens to the Harwick standby and verify audit entries survive the cut. Your review scope: the restore script and the index rebuild step, nothing else. Expect gaps in the viewer for ~10 minutes; that's by design. If the standby's config vault refuses the service account, manual unseal is the fallback. Don't improvise beyond that. The passphrase for the unseal step is included below.

unlock words, hahaf-fajeg: quenmir-belius

**Capacity note — Vellastra dispatch simulator.** For the eng sync: simulating the 40-car Marrowgate tower at 10x speed saturates one worker at roughly 9k rider events/sec, so we'll shard by bank rather than by floor. Memory stays flat if the event ring is sized correctly. The knobs we propose locking in are these.

tuning table, hahof-tafop:
RATE_LIMITS = {
    "ulaix": 10,
    "wenath": 1,
}